More Dough to Remove Snow at Love Field

Dallas Love Field is getting more than $3 million for a snow and ice removal system just weeks after bone-chilling winter storms led to canceled flights.

The Dallas City Council on Wednesday approved spending the money. Funding for the project at Love Field, which is home to Southwest Airlines, comes from passenger charges.

Officials say a design for the system has been in the works since 2009 and should be completed next year.

City Manager Mary Suhm says the current snow and ice removal system is operating from an inadequate facility.
